Today, more people than ever rely on short-term vehicle rentals for weekend getaways, business trips, or last-minute errands. Yet scarcity remains a silent hurdle—vehicles log back with high demand after brief rentals, often vanishing within hours from popular hubs. Understanding why this plays out helps travelers navigate the landscape confidently and avoid missed opportunities.
Rental vehicle availability directly reflects broader trends in urban mobility and consumer behavior. In major U.S. markets, demand spikes during holidays, sports events, and seasonal getaways, stretching local fleets thin. Short-term rentals evolve from convenience tools into essential resources—especially where public transit or rideshares fall short.
